Monitor turning on and off

My computer monitor keeps turning on and off every second. I can not use it because it keeps going on and off. It may be a coinsedence, but this problem started right after we had a large thunder and lightening storm, though we did not lose power.

Try to get a second monitor that you know works and plug it into the computer. This will tell you if it is the monitor or the connection to the computer. If everything appears ok with the new monitor then you have to get a new one which is probably the case

Sorry for the news. Next time there is a big thunderstorm unplug everything and make sure that your computer is plugged into a surge protector at all times. This will save a lot of money and headaches

The monitor fades to black, a few seconds after I turn the pc on (even before starting windows); the blue button keeps on. When I turn it off, and then turn it on again, it works for a few seconds, then it...

Simplest solution first; check your cables. If the connections are good, but it still doesn't work, try your monitor with another computer. If it works, you need to update the drivers on your computer. If it doesn't, the problem is with the monitor. If your computer needs drivers from LG for the monitor, you need access to another computer (or another monitor to go online). Go to LG's website and look for SUPPORT. Download drivers for your monitor specific to your operating system (Windows, Mac OSX, etc.) and install.
